Original Description
Jenny Nyström’s Aggtjuven (1882) is a nostalgic yet poignant depiction of Swedish folklore, rendered in her signature fairy-tale style. The painting captures a moment of mischief—a wide-eyed young girl sneaking a bite from an apple, her expression a mix of guilt and delight. Nyström’s delicate brushwork and warm, earthy palette evoke childhood innocence, while the soft, dreamlike background hints at her later fame as the creator of Sweden’s iconic "Julbock" (Christmas goat) illustrations. As one of the first Swedish female artists to gain international recognition, Nyström bridged academic realism and whimsical storytelling, making Aggtjuven a charming example of her early narrative-driven work. Though best known for her festive imagery, this piece reflects her broader skill in capturing universal emotions through tender, almost theatrical compositions.
